Get your male fixed right away! This is mating season and he is not being a bad kitty, just doing what comes natural to him. He may be reacting to her being female or he may be reacting WITH her to the smells of females in heat in the neighborhood.

A 6 week old kitten is not a good companion to an 8 year old cat. I would not let them together until the kitten is big enough to defend herself. She should be spayed too. Kittens can be spayed from 8-10 weeks old now. I just had two kittens neutered that were 10 1/2 weeks old by the SPCA clinic. Having them both fixed will curb alot of behavior problems.
